The pork salad recipe below will also enhance chicken or turkey as a change of meat...
Pork Salad.........................
2 medium cups of chopped pork loin......
1 medium tart apple.... chopped
1/2 cup seedless red grapes
1/2 cup mayonnaise
1 tablespoon sugar
1/2 teas. salt
1/4 teas. ground ginger
1/2 cups chopped pecans or walnuts
* Mix all together and serve on bread or croissants

Victorian Iced Tea
4 individual teabags
4 cups water {boiling}
STEEP....
add... 1 can { 11 1/2 oz.} frozen cranberry-raspberry juice ... thawed with 4 cups cold water..
Mix all together when teabags have steeped... serve garnished and with ice.....
